**Vendor Note: Seedsmith Test-Data Factory**

Seedsmith is our contracted test-data factory library; the vendor guarantees deterministic fixtures across supported runtimes. On-call engineers should not patch Seedsmith locally during incidents, as modified builds void the support agreement. If a fixture generation failure is blocking a deploy, capture the seed value and raise it with the vendor liaison directly.

billing contact of bagag-yahig = casox@paliqsys.internal

Break-glass: Lattice incremental rebuilds

If the Lattice rebuild queue stalls and on-call is unreachable, support may trigger a full rebuild via the admin console. Console access requires the break-glass vault. Open the vault from the Hollowmere bastion, select emergency unlock, and enter the recovery passphrase, which is:

strongbox words: praix-olimir

Handover — night shift, from Petra to Callum

The mail room finished its move today from Level 1 to the new space beside the service lift at Oakhaven Exchange. All pigeonholes are relabelled, but three courier cages are still in the old room; the day team will collect them, so please don't let anyone remove them overnight. Royal parcels logged after 22:00 go straight to the new room. Its door is on a keypad rather than the badge system, and tonight's entry code is below.

staff pass of tajog-bahap = bdg-GTUUI-82661

## FD-Hunt Release Notes — welcome aboard!

Hi! Since you're new to the Lanternfish project: this build ships our leaked-file-descriptor hunter to the staging cluster at Dunmore. It wraps the collector and logs any handle that outlives its owner. Nothing scary — run the build script, check that the fd-report smoke test passes, and push via the Torran gateway. The gateway wants the bundle signed before it'll accept anything, so sign it with the release key below.

rollout seal: bky19_eMLCfa2rZ3EgiNqssvu